**Sharding:One of the specific foci is Zilliqa’s Advanced Innovation

Sharding is a term borrowed from data set depth referring to a technique of partitioning data into lighter parts or splinters (shards). Zilliqa goes a step further on this rule in blockchain to divide its association into even smaller structures of nodes equaling a unique type referred to as shards. The fact is specific shard performs some quantity of transactions, and it is possible that at least some of the transactions happen in isolation from other sharding areas, which significantly contributes to parallelism and increases the organization’s capacity to process transactions.

Sharding in Zilliqa: How is it Done?

  1. Hub Assignment:
    When hubs connect to the organisation they are split into shards Of all the different types of hubs, the file type is the type that sees the most use. It is thusly relevant to say that each of the shards has numerous hubs that are involved in the confirmation of transactions.

2. Exchange Assignment:
A particular rule is used to isolate conditional data into shards, hence each of the shards will execute different arrangement of exchange without pass.

3. Equal Processing:
Each shard stores solved exchanges in equal and in so doing forms what they termed as mini blocks. These miniature blocks are then assembled into a last block by a Registry Administration Board of trustees to retain just one record.

4. Agreement Mechanism:
The type of consensus employed in Zilliqa is called Proof of Work on Chain (PoW) combined with Byzantine Shortcoming Open minded (PBFT). Recognition and protection of the characters take place by the PoW while the low energy and efficient consensuses are PBFT in each shard.

High Throughput Output:

The first, and to some extent, the most obvious element for Zilliqa theater is that it has an exceptionally high TPS – trade per second rate. The structure counters with other blockchain platforms on which throughput does not depend on the number and density of nodes in the network. Scalabilty which is straight engaging and recommends that by ideals of it Zilliqa is among the best performing blockchains in the ongoing scene.

Exchange Speed

Even in testing too, Zilliqa is ready for scaling up to TPS of 2,144 with six shards to the organization. This is a lot lower than Ethereum for instance which boasts of about 15 TPS. Based upon the opinion on the hub flexibility which rises due to addition of the more hubs Zilliqa is capable of handling a lot of request.

Energy efficiency and supplycretion

The notion of simply bifurcating the agreement system of Zilliqa has been referred to as two; which self-embeds the sharding tool that holds the proficiency and the security as well. Unlike majority of the blockchains in its type, it does not employ just the PoW for consistency affirmation without elevating the vital energy consumption. With PBFT, agreeing to an exchange within the shards is managed; this ensures it is both fast and secure.

Similarly sharding also adds one additional layer of protection into the equation. In fact, even to initiate an attack on Zilliqa’s organization, attackers have to win over a few shards and this becomes very hard.
